Court approves Rural Flex Funds agreement to repave five county road sections

Knox County Court authorized Judge Adams to sign a Kentucky Transportation Cabinet Rural Flex Funds agreement to repave sections of five roads: Black Pike, Blue Lick, Pond School, old U.S. 127 North and Frank Heock.

At the Aug. 12 meeting, the Knox County Court approved an agreement with the Kentucky Transportation Cabinet for Rural Flex Funds to repave portions of five county roads: Black Pike, Blue Lick, Pond School, old U.S. 127 North and Frank Heock. The court authorized Judge Adams to sign the agreement.

Magistrate Dan Gutenson moved to approve Judge Adams signing the agreement; Magistrate Stanley seconded the motion. The motion carried with no further discussion recorded.

The meeting record does not include contract amounts, project timelines, or funding breakdowns between state and county contributions. The court did not record additional direction to staff about scheduling or public notice at this session.
